Infineon Technologies AG

We make life easier, safer and greener

The world’s swelling population, more and more megacities and the rising demand for energy is prompting us to rethink many aspects of our modern lifestyle.

Semiconductor and system solutions from Infineon contribute to a better future – making our world easier, safer and greener. These tiny, barely visible electronic components have become an indispensable part of our daily lives. They help to feed regenerative energy into power grids with almost zero losses, tame power-hungry computers, safeguard the data flying through cyberspace and make our cars more energy-efficient.
